Explanation:

The correct answer is Option (2) - (A), (C), (D), (E), (B).

(A). Take the opening balances of cash in hand and cash at bank and enter them on the debit side. In case there is a bank overdraft at the beginning of the year, enter the same on the credit side of this account.

(C). Show the total amounts of all receipts on its debit side irrespective of their nature (whether capital or revenue) and whether they pertain to past, current, and future periods.

(D). Show the total amounts of all payments on its credit side irrespective of their nature (whether capital or revenue) and whether they pertain to past, current, and future periods.

(E). None of the receivable income and payable expense is to be entered in this account as they do not involve inflow or outflow of cash.

(B). Find out the difference between the total of the debit side and the total of the credit side of the account and enter the same on the credit side as the closing balance of cash/bank. In case, however, the total of the credit side is more than that of the total of the debit side, show the difference on the debit as bank overdraft and close the account.
